Commencing in 1965, B-52Ds and Fs flying from bases on Guam and Okinawa and in Thailand performed highly harmful bombing strategies around North and South Vietnam. The B-52G, also used to attack North Vietnam, was supplied even greater fuel ability and was equipped to launch game doi thuong a variety of air-to-area and antiship missiles. The B-52H switched from turbojet engines to much more productive turbofans. From the nineteen eighties the G and H were equipped to carry air-introduced cruise missiles with equally nuclear and traditional warheads.

The H product can have up to twenty air-released cruise missiles. Also, it may possibly have typical cruise missiles that were launched in several contingencies starting during the nineteen nineties with Procedure Desert Storm and culminating with Operation Inherent Resolve in 2016.
